Montoya joins Alonso at Le Mans for Triple Crown battle!

Fernando Alonso has a fierce rival to contend with in his ambition to become the second man in motorsport history to win the Triple Crown. The feat, which entails winning the Monaco Grand Prix, the Indy 500 and Le Mans, was achieved only once, by the legendary Graham Hill. Alonso, who has yet to secure two of the three milestones, having already won the Monaco GP, tried his hand at the Indy 500 last year and will be racing in June at Le Mans with the front-running Toyota team.
